In Germany, a mobile wallet for the European Digital Identity (EUDI) is in the process of being developed. This solution will enable EU citizens to securely utilize digital identification throughout the European Union and manage and sign official documents via their smartphones.

The German Federal Ministry of the Interior (BMI) has declared the initiation of a government wallet for EUDI, which will be launched as a smartphone application. This wallet will facilitate the secure digital identification of citizens across the EU, in addition to storing and accessing personal data and official documents. Through the EUDI app, users will have the capability to sign documents using Qualified Electronic Signatures (QES).

The wallet’s development is in accordance with the EU’s Electronic Identification, Authentication, and Trust Services (eIDAS) regulation, which was approved in February 2024. As per the new guidelines, all EU member states must implement at least one digital identification wallet by 2027.

Nancy Faeser, Germany’s Minister of the Interior, has stated that the government intends to create avenues for private developers to engage in the project. Faeser is confident that this strategy will promote innovation in Germany by enabling local businesses and research institutions to provide alternative solutions for leveraging EUDI.

The initiative will be conducted by the Federal Ministry of the Interior, the Federal Agency for Disruptive Innovation (SPRIND), and the Federal Office for Information Security. As part of this initiative, six companies chosen by SPRIND in May 2024 will design the wallet architecture that adheres to stringent standards of data protection and user privacy.

Beginning on October 9, 2024, online consultations with the public will start, allowing all interested stakeholders to discuss potential wallet architecture and methods for large-scale implementation.

Authorities in South Korea, Brazil, Kenya, Argentina, and numerous other nations outside the EU are also working on the development of ID systems.
